Okay, Josh. I've just got of the phone after talking to my two best friends ever (both of whom happen to live in Houston at the present). Since I usually go to Houston two to three times a year, I've combined their suggestions and thrown out the ones with which they disagree and added my two cents worth.


Ouisie's Table http://www.ouisiestable.com/
Benjy's http://www.benjys.com/flash.html(I've eaten here and personally I think this is the place to go for lunch, brunch, or cocktails/happy hour.)
GiGi's http://www.gigisasianbistro.com/(This is a MUST if you like Asian food; is located in the Galleria.)
Post Oak Grill http://www.postoakgrill.com/ (Pretty high end, but the dessert are pure heaven. They also have martini and tapas evenings.)
Goode Company Seafood (http://www.goodecompany.com/goodeRestaurantSeafoodKirby.aspx Very casual & located in Rice Village. I have eaten here and they have a great compechana, like a seafood stew, but very southern coastal Mexico. Also many otherGulf Coast specialties. Mmmmm. One of my favorites.)
Lupe Tortilla http://www.lupetortilla.com/ (Both my friends say this is the place for the best beef fajitas in Houston.)
Trulucks http://www.trulucks.com/home.php
Pappas Brothers http://www.pappasbros.com/ or Del Frisco http://www.delfriscos.com/locations_full.php?lid=25 (Great steak houses, on the expensive side but we all agreed that you can do just as good here in Louisville.)
Masaraff's http://masraffs.reachlocal.com/
Damians http://www.damians.com/(This Italian is downtown; both of my friends said this is one of her favorites.)

It sounds like you're downtown, but I spent a few days in nearby Sugar Land for depositions last year, and had a great meal at the Burning Pear, the restaurant in the Sugar Land Mariott. It was much better than most hotel restaurants. http://www.theburningpear.com/home.htm

We also had a great steak at Perry's Steakhouse, also in Sugar Land, in the same Town Square area as the Mariott. It's sort of a mini-chain with multiple locations in Houston and one in Austin. Great, upscale steakhouse. I would bet there is one closer to wherever you're staying.
